Ensuring Equity and Justice in Climate Resilience Legislation under International Law

Ensuring equity and justice in climate resilience legislation under international law emphasizes the importance of fair treatment for all nations and communities. It recognizes that vulnerability to climate impacts varies significantly across regions depending on economic status, development level, and resource capacity. International agreements aim to address these disparities by promoting equitable burden-sharing and support mechanisms.

Legal strategies must incorporate principles like common but differentiated responsibilities, ensuring that developed nations contribute more to climate resilience efforts. This approach fosters fairness while encouraging global cooperation. Moreover, justice considerations help prevent marginalization of vulnerable populations, safeguarding their rights in climate adaptation policies.

Incorporating equity into international law also involves prioritizing support for climate-vulnerable nations through financial aid, technology transfer, and capacity-building initiatives. Such measures help promote inclusive resilience that respects human rights and promotes sustainable development across diverse regions.

Innovative Legal Instruments for Enhancing Climate Resilience in Vulnerable Nations

Innovative legal instruments play a pivotal role in enhancing climate resilience among vulnerable nations by providing flexible and tailored approaches to address specific risks. These instruments often include insurance schemes, climate bonds, and adaptable treaties designed to meet diverse needs.

Such legal tools facilitate resource mobilization and offer financial protection against climate-related disasters, reducing economic burdens. They also promote capacity-building and foster partnerships that enhance local adaptation efforts.

Implementing innovative legal instruments ensures that vulnerable nations can access international support effectively and establish legally binding commitments that prioritize resilience. These instruments thus serve as vital mechanisms within the broader framework of international environmental agreements, promoting equity and sustainable development.
